General Rules
All visitors must arrive 15 minutes prior to the scheduled visit time in order to be processed. Visitors must arrive no later than 6:30 p.m. to be guaranteed a visit. Only three visitors are allowed in at one time. Visits are limited to one hour in length, and detainees may receive only one visit per day.
All visitors must have a U.S., State or Federal, issued identification document, or foreign passport with a valid U.S. visa to be admitted. Minors who are visiting must be accompanied by an adult guardian (18 years or older).
All family or other social visits are contact visits. All visitors are subject to search while in the facility. Visitors are not allowed to pass or attempt to pass any items to detainees. No electronic devices (cell phones, pagers, radios, etc.) are permitted in the secure areas of this facility

All mail sent to detainees must include the last four digits of their A-number (File Number), plus the sender’s name and address. For safety reasons, all incoming mail is subject to screening for contraband. The mail is not read upon opening, only inspected by the delivering officer.
A detainee may receive items for travel or release from agency custody with approval of the ICE Deportation Officer. Before sending packages to detainees, please contact the Case Deportation Officer at (760) 561-6100:

Detainees being removed from the United States are allowed one small piece of luggage, which can be sent after getting approval from the Supervisory Deportation Officer. For security reasons, no electronic devices (cell phones, electric razors, laptop computers, radios, etc.) are accepted.
How to Call an Inmate
Detainees at Adelanto ICE Processing Center cannot receive incoming calls. To leave an urgent message, you must call (760) 561-6100. Leave the detainee’s full name, alien registration number, your name, and a telephone number where you can be reached.
How to Send Money
You can send money to a detainee at Adelanto ICE Processing Center by mailing them a check or money order directly. The processing officer will provide a receipt for all money received. Do not send cash.

To Post a Delivery Bond
Delivery bonds are posted when a person has been taken into ICE custody and placed into removal proceedings while in the United States. When posting a delivery bond, you must show proof of identity.
Bonds for aliens detained by ICE may be posted at ICE ERO bond acceptance offices nationwide, Monday through Friday between 9 a.m. and 3 p.m., local time. Acceptable forms of payment are: money orders, cashier’s checks or certified checks. Payments must be made payable to “U.S. Department of Homeland Security” or “Immigration and Customs Enforcement.”
